Looking for a quick and easy FODMAP friendly treat this summer? Try these low FODMAP haystack cookies. Packed full of chocolate, oats, and coconut, these mouth-watering cookies will make your tummy and your taste buds happy.5/5 (1)Total Time: 20 minCalories: 92 per servingServings: 40DirectionsDirectionsStep1Heat butter, sugar, and lactose-free milk into a medium-size saucepan. Stir often until the mixture boils.Step2Remove the saucepan from heat. Add cocoa, oats, shredded coconut, salt, and vanilla and stir until all ingredients are evenly coated.Step3Drop rounded spoonfuls of the mixture onto wax or parchment paper and allow to cool completely on the counter (about 2 hours).
